  1. What is the consequence of a Type II error?

a.

Concluding that a treatment has no effect when it really has no effect

b.

Concluding that a treatment has no effect when it really does

c.

Concluding that a treatment has an effect when it really does

d.

Concluding that a treatment has an effect when it really has no effect
